Let's kick off at the core: the content ecosystem. By merging with BitTorrent, one of the world's biggest Peer-to-Peer (P2P) networks, Tron has carved out a unique niche for digital distribution. Users now leverage TRX for bandwidth and storage, sparking genuine utility-driven demand. On-chain data highlights daily transactions (txs) topping 5 million, with over 50% tied to content decentralized applications (dApps). These aren't just inflating volume; they're morphing TRX from a plain coin to a practical token total supply hovers around 87 billion, with controlled inflation to promote stability. This unique integration establishes Tron as an essential platform for the Creator Economy, where low fees and high speed are paramount.

Let's eye the chart, because fundamentals without market data feel muted, like a silent film. Last week, TRX etched a double-bottom pattern, establishing sturdy support at $0.155 right on the 50-day Simple Moving Average (SMA). The Relative Strength Index (RSI) hovers around 56, hinting at gentle positive momentum without being overbought. The MACD has softly crossed the signal line, and volumes surged on fresh DeFi news. Over the month, it climbed from $0.145, nearing resistance at $0.175. Year-to-date, synced with Asian market vibes, it's up about 50%, though September's typical 1.8% dip casts a seasonal haze. Lately, China's economic readings birthed a bullish engulfing candle, rebuilding poise.
